The Allure of La Liga Wingers: A Historical Perspective

La Liga has long been a fertile breeding ground for technically gifted and tactically astute wingers. From the mesmerizing dribbling skills of a young Lionel Messi to the incisive passing of David Silva (though he played centrally, his La Liga upbringing shaped his wing play), Spanish football has consistently produced players capable of unlocking defenses and injecting creativity into attacking formations. The emphasis on possession-based football, intricate passing patterns, and individual flair within La Liga fosters an environment where wingers can hone their skills and develop a keen understanding of spatial awareness and movement off the ball. Historically, Liverpool has benefited from importing talent from La Liga, and the current interest in a winger suggests a continued belief in the league’s ability to produce high-quality attacking players.

Liverpool’s Current Wing Options: A SWOT Analysis

Before delving into the potential attributes Liverpool might be seeking in a La Liga winger, it’s crucial to assess the current state of their existing wing options. A SWOT (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ities, and Threats) analysis provides a structured framework for evaluating the current squad and identifying areas where a new signing could make a significant impact.

Strengths:

  • Mohamed Salah’s Goalscoring Prowess: Salah remains a world-class winger, consistently delivering goals and assists. His ability to cut inside from the right flank and unleash powerful shots with his left foot is a constant threat to opposing defenses.
  • Luis Diaz’s Directness and Dribbling: Diaz offers a different dimension to Liverpool’s attack with his direct running, skillful dribbling, and ability to take on defenders. His willingness to drive at the opposition makes him a valuable asset in breaking down stubborn defenses.
  • Cody Gakpo’s Versatility: Gakpo’s ability to play in multiple attacking positions, including as a winger, provides tactical flexibility for Slot. His link-up play and intelligent movement make him a useful option in the final third.

Weaknesses:

  • Over-Reliance on Salah: While Salah’s consistency is a strength, it can also be a weakness. Liverpool can become predictable if their attacking strategy relies too heavily on him.
  • Inconsistency of Other Options: While Diaz shows flashes of brilliance, he can sometimes lack consistency in his decision-making and end product. Other wing options have struggled to consistently perform at the required level.
  • Lack of Natural Left-Footed Winger: Liverpool currently lack a natural left-footed winger who can effectively cut inside from the left flank and create opportunities. This can limit their tactical options and make them less unpredictable.

Opportunities:

  • Adding Tactical Variety: Signing a new winger could add a new dimension to Liverpool’s attack and provide Slot with more tactical options.
  • Reducing Reliance on Key Players: A new signing could help alleviate the pressure on Salah and other key players, allowing them to be more effective throughout the season.
  • Improving Squad Depth: Adding quality depth to the wing positions would allow Liverpool to better cope with injuries and fatigue, ensuring consistent performance levels throughout the campaign.

Threats:

  • Potential Disruption to Team Chemistry: Integrating a new player into the squad can sometimes disrupt team chemistry and take time for them to adapt to Liverpool’s style of play.
  • Financial Implications: Signing a high-profile winger can be expensive, and Liverpool must ensure that the investment is justified by the player’s performance.
  • Competition for Places: The arrival of a new winger could create competition for places and potentially lead to discontent among existing players.

Arne Slot’s Tactical Vision: How a La Liga Winger Might Fit In

Arne Slot’s tactical philosophy is characterized by high-pressing, attacking football with an emphasis on quick transitions and fluid movement. He typically employs a 4-3-3 formation, similar to the one used by Jurgen Klopp, with wingers playing a crucial role in the team’s attacking strategy. Slot’s wingers are expected to:

  • Press high and win the ball back in the opposition’s half: This requires exceptional work rate, stamina, and tactical discipline.
  • Stretch the opposition’s defense and create space for teammates: This requires pace, dribbling ability, and intelligent movement off the ball.
  • Deliver accurate crosses and play incisive passes: This requires technical skill, vision, and an understanding of spatial awareness.
  • Contribute goals and assists: This requires a combination of technical skill, tactical intelligence, and a clinical finishing ability.

A La Liga winger who possesses these qualities would be well-suited to Slot’s tactical system. Their technical ability, tactical awareness, and work rate would allow them to seamlessly integrate into Liverpool’s attacking structure and contribute to the team’s overall success.
